Combatting Cabin Fever with a Soldering Gun

Finished the chassis rewiring. But I'm left with two concerns before I proceed.

First, I'm over-thinking the instructions for one of the mid-model changes, and now I'm seeing two possible meanings.

"Beginning with run No. 3 resistor (16)…(51,000 ohms) was removed and a resistor…(32,000 ohms) was connected from the oscillator grid of the 6A7 to the suppressor grid of the 78 RF amplifier."

The question is, when I remove resistor (16) do I break the connection or do I leave the connection intact with just the resistance removed?



Next, I can't figure out what the connection (tap on the output transformer, yellow circle) represents. I have a four-pin speaker plug--two for the output transformer and two for the field coil (red circles). So, how does the fifth connection to the output transformer occur?



Thanks for looking. If I can get those issues resolved, then I can move forward with the restoration.
